Climate overview of Ban Chomphu

Ban Chomphu, Lampang Province, Thailand, has a moderate seasonal temperature range, with April reaching 38°C (100°F) and December cooling to 31°C (88°F).

The city receives considerable rainfall, with around 1479 mm (58 in) annually. August is the wettest month. It has distinct dry (November to March) and wet (May to September) seasons.

Monthly Temperature in Ban Chomphu

The climate in Ban Chomphu experiences moderate temperature changes, with mild shifts between seasons. Typically, average maximum daytime temperatures range from a very hot 38°C (100°F) in April to a very warm 31°C (88°F) in the coolest month, December.

Nights vary from 25°C (77°F) in April to around 17°C (63°F) during the colder months.

Rainfall in Ban Chomphu

Ban Chomphu is known for its substantial rainfall, with annual precipitation reaching 1479 mm (58 in). The climate in Ban Chomphu shows significant variation throughout the year. Expect heavy rainfall in August, the wettest month, with an average of 291 mm (11 in) of precipitation over 19 rainy days.

In contrast, the driest month February offers drier and sunnier days, with around 7.8 mm (0.3 in) of rainfall over a single rainy day. For more details, please visit our Ban Chomphu Precipitation page.

Best Time to Visit Ban Chomphu

The most comfortable overall weather for exploring Ban Chomphu is usually found in January and December. Conditions are generally least comfortable in February, March, April, May, June, July, August and September.

Monthly ratings reflect general weather comfort, based on daytime temperature and rainfall. Swimming and winter conditions are highlighted separately where relevant.

  • Best overall: January and December
  • Warmest weather: March and April
  • Fewest rainy days: January, February, March and December
  • Wettest months: May, June, July, August, September and October, when rainfall is highest.
  • Seasonal pattern: Distinct dry (November to March) and wet (May to September) seasons
